Crime is ranked on a scale of 1 (low crime) to 100 (high crime)
Los Angeles (zip 90025) violent crime is 39.8. (The US average is 22.7)
Los Angeles (zip 90025) property crime is 48.2. (The US average is 35.4)
NOTE: The city of Los Angeles, California does not have FBI Crime Statistics. The closest similar sized city with FBI crime data is the city of Beverly Hills, California.
